Temporary residence registration for foreigners in Vietnam is an important procedure to ensure legality and safety during their stay. This article will provide detailed instructions on the necessary steps to complete the procedure quickly and accurately.
According to the law, there are currently 2 ways to register temporary residence for foreigners in Vietnam: Register temporary residence online, or register with a direct notification form at the commune/ward police agency.
Below, iguide.ai will give specific instructions for each method.
This procedure can be done by the foreigner himself or by the landlord/landlord simply following the following steps.
Step 1. Access the temporary residence declaration portal
Temporary residence declarants access the temporary residence information declaration website of the Immigration Management Department of the provincial or centrally-run city where the accommodation facility is located. This information page has the format https://tentinh.xuatnhapcanh.gov.vn/.

Step 2: Register an account to register temporary residence for foreigners online
At this time, the person declaring temporary residence for foreigners will register to create a new account. This step applies if you do not have an account yet, but if you already have an account, you will skip step 2 and go straight to step 3.
This procedure will be carried out at the police station at the commune/ward level where the foreigner resides according to the following steps.
- Step 1: The person directly managing and operating the accommodation facility receives temporary residence information of foreigners.
- Step 2: The person directly managing and operating the accommodation facility downloads the Temporary Residence Registration Form for Foreigners NA17 issued under Circular 04/2015/TT-BCA and fills in all required information.
- Step 3: The temporary residence declarant brings the completed Temporary Residence Registration Form to the Commune/Ward Police Duty Office to register and receive the confirmed form.
